3. Provably Fair Technology
One of the most substantial developments in the crypto casino area is "Provably Fair" gaming. This technology allows gamers to confirm the outcome of every spin, card offer, or dice roll using cryptographic hashes. Instead of relying solely on the casino's word that a video game is random, gamers can independently inspect the information on the blockchain to ensure the website isn't manipulating the odds.

What is the "House Edge" in crypto gambling establishments?
The house edge refers to the mathematical benefit the casino has over the player. In numerous Crypto Game Casino-native games (like Crash or Dice), your house edge is frequently lower than in standard slots, in some cases as low as 1% to 2%.
